  17. When walking in the terminal you should see a line for the Haven. Maybe someone else can chime in about what side its on while looking west. From 2019.... it was on the right. Large sign for Haven check in, we showed a woman our Edocs and she directed us to a separate security line. We were then directed to the Haven checkin, a smallish room to the right. It was in there we got our cabin cards, about 11am we were escorted to the Haven
